Spa Francorchamp 1991 Hi-res textures update

[www.mediafire.com]









Another update for the 1991 trackpack by Plodekk and cleberpister. Spa is one of the bests F1 tracks and needs a good
update for rise up in all its beauty. I add a proper 1991 Eau Rouge as far is possible. My knowledge of GP4 is still
limited (like my spare free time), so i can't do much more. I hope you like it.

This update is realeased for 1991 Spa from 1991 trackpack made by Plodekk and cleberpister.
I suppose you have this track in your track folder.
Otherwise i cannot guarantee that it'll work properly without graphical bugs.

All is ready to be installed into ".../Grand Prix 4/Tracks/1991 Spa/1991".
You just need to copy/paste the whole .tex, .gp4 and .col files into Spa1991.wad

plodekk and cleberpister have made a great job for give us some complete trackpacks for past mods (1988, 1991, 1993, 1995), that add new circuit and proper sponsored tracks for each year.
There was only a weak point... low res textures and sometimes mixed with mid and hi-res textures, that made you say "great job guys, i appreciate it but seems that something is missing"...
This is partially based on Caleen Monaco 2004 update, so kudos to him.
The Gp4 files has been fixed too, starting to some buildings, brick walls and reflecting ads. A brand new experience to see Monaco in all it's beauty in each small detail.
